What is better than
chocolate? That’s right, double chocolate, this wonderful pack not only comes
with the chocolate cupcake mix but the chocolate icing mix AND chocolate
sprinkles to decorate. All the chocolate you could wish for! You need an egg
and a small amount of water and butter.
Part 1) Mix the extra ingredients
(egg and water) and the cupcake mix in a bowl, I would recommend using a hand
held or free-standing mixer if you have one because it took me quite while to get the lumps out of my mix mixing
by hand.
Part 2) Pour your cake
mix into a tin, making sure its flat on top and pop it in the (pre-heated)
oven. The mix says 12-15 mins so I set the timer for 14 minutes and they were
perfect, really fluffy and soft!
Part 3) While they are
cooling, mix up the icing mix and the butter. Be so, so careful while doing
this as I managed to cover myself and the table in powder by mixing just a
little too quickly. Don’t worry if it seems like there is too much powder and
not enough butter at first, just keep mixing and folding that powder in.
Part 4) Finally, cover
your, now cool, cupcakes in icing. Don’t be stingy, there is plenty of it, we
even ate it out of the bowl after (because you have to, don’t you?!). To top it
all off, sprinkle the chocolate curls on the top for a gorgeous professional look
and enjoy.
